大孔交联聚苯乙烯的分形结构研究

摘    要:采用小角X-射线散法测定大孔交联聚苯乙烯树脂的结构,发现大多数大孔交联聚苯乙烯在数纳米至数十纳米的标度尺寸范围内具有分形结构,分形维数介于2和3之间。本研究还进一步探讨了交联度、致孔剂,功能基化反应及后处理对大孔交联聚苯乙烯分形结构的影响。

FRACTAL STRUCTURE OF MACROPOROUS CROSSLINKED POLYSTYRENES

Abstract:The structure of macroporous crosslinked polystyrenes was investigated by small angle X-ray scattering (SAXS). The results showed that fractal structure existed in most of these macroporous resins, and the values of fractal dimension D were ranging from 2 to 3 for the scaling parameters in the range from several nanometers to several ten nanometers. Analysis of the data confirmed that the fractal structure of macroporous crosslinked polystyrenes was determined by a lot of factors, such as crosslinking degree, porogenic agents, post treatments, functionalization and so on.
